Welcome to PuzzlePress! Our crossword generator ships from the Wrenfield pipeline every Thursday. As release manager, you'll tag the build, bump the grid-engine version, and sanity-check a few puzzles in staging. One gotcha: the dictionary service won't respond until the generator's .env carries its access key, which goes on the next line.

env line for fajop-taguf: VAULT_KEY20=82a8caa7b14c704c3638

Ticket #—missed pick-up, Larkspur Print Co. Our usual courier, Pell Express, failed to collect the sealed contract folders on both Monday and Tuesday despite confirmed bookings. We have now switched the job to Orvan Couriers, effective immediately; please update the approved-vendor sheet and inform reception that Pell drivers should no longer be admitted for this account. The hand-over instruction for Orvan's driver follows below.

drop instructions, hahip-badug: the quenox ralath courier leaves the kaseth fraiel rusiel tameth belys istdor ralion giliel ledger at gate 7830 under passcode 165413

Runbook, section 4 — inbound crate of survey instruments from Meridian Fieldworks. Heads up: the crate's heavier than it looks and the theodolites inside hate being tipped, so keep it upright and use the trolley, not the forklift tines directly. Check the tilt indicator on the side before signing anything — if it's red, note it on the delivery slip. Once the courier's ready to release the crate, complete the confidential hand-over step below.

dispatch memo: the sorius tamius courier leaves the praeth ledger at gate 4873 under passcode 928014